  • Decrease in Greenhouse Gas Production
    By utilizing alfalfa pellets, you are directly involved in the decrease of greenhouse gas emissions. Alfalfa naturally absorbs carbon dioxide as it develops, and burning these pellets only releases the carbon initially captured, rendering it a carbon-neutral fuel selection within Yale, Iowa.
